public abstract class PageBase extends org.apache.wicket.markup.html.WebPage implements ModelServiceLocator
Modifier and Type | Field and Description |
---|---|
static String |
ID_FEEDBACK_CONTAINER |
ENABLE, FLAG_AFTER_RENDERING, FLAG_INITIALIZED, FLAG_PREPARED_FOR_RENDER, FLAG_REMOVING_FROM_HIERARCHY, FLAG_RENDERING, FLAG_RESERVED1, FLAG_RESERVED2, FLAG_RESERVED3, FLAG_RESERVED4, FLAG_RESERVED5, FLAG_RESERVED8, PARENT_PATH, PATH_SEPARATOR, RENDER, RFLAG_CONTAINER_DEQUEING
Constructor and Description |
---|
PageBase() |
PageBase(org.apache.wicket.request.mapper.parameter.PageParameters parameters) |
Modifier and Type | Method and Description |
---|---|
protected void |
clearLessJsCache(org.apache.wicket.ajax.AjaxRequestTarget target) |
Task |
createAnonymousTask(String operation) |
protected void |
createBreadcrumb() |
String |
createComponentPath(String... components) |
static String |
createEnumResourceKey(Enum e) |
protected void |
createInstanceBreadcrumb() |
protected List<SideBarMenuItem> |
createMenuItems() |
protected org.apache.wicket.extensions.ajax.markup.html.modal.ModalWindow |
createModalWindow(String id,
org.apache.wicket.model.IModel<String> title,
int width,
int height) |
protected org.apache.wicket.model.IModel<String> |
createPageTitleModel() |
Task |
createSimpleTask(String operation) |
Task |
createSimpleTask(String operation,
PrismObject<com.evolveum.midpoint.xml.ns._public.common.common_3.UserType> owner) |
org.apache.wicket.model.StringResourceModel |
createStringResource(Enum e) |
org.apache.wicket.model.StringResourceModel |
createStringResource(String resourceKey,
Object... objects) |
static org.apache.wicket.model.StringResourceModel |
createStringResourceStatic(org.apache.wicket.Component component,
Enum e) |
static org.apache.wicket.model.StringResourceModel |
createStringResourceStatic(org.apache.wicket.Component component,
String resourceKey,
Object... objects) |
AccessCertificationService |
getCertificationService() |
String |
getDescribe()
Deprecated.
|
ExpressionFactory |
getExpressionFactory() |
org.apache.wicket.markup.html.WebMarkupContainer |
getFeedbackPanel() |
MidpointFormValidatorRegistry |
getFormValidatorRegistry() |
long |
getItemsPerPage(UserProfileStorage.TableId tableId) |
MainPopupDialog |
getMainPopup() |
String |
getMainPopupBodyId() |
MatchingRuleRegistry |
getMatchingRuleRegistry() |
MidPointApplication |
getMidpointApplication() |
MidpointConfiguration |
getMidpointConfiguration() |
protected ModelDiagnosticService |
getModelDiagnosticService() |
ModelInteractionService |
getModelInteractionService() |
ModelService |
getModelService() |
org.apache.wicket.model.IModel<String> |
getPageTitleModel() |
MidPointPrincipal |
getPrincipal() |
PrismContext |
getPrismContext() |
ReportManager |
getReportManager() |
ResourceValidator |
getResourceValidator() |
org.apache.wicket.RestartResponseException |
getRestartResponseException(Class<? extends org.apache.wicket.Page> defaultBackPageClass) |
ScriptingService |
getScriptingService() |
SecurityEnforcer |
getSecurityEnforcer() |
SessionStorage |
getSessionStorage() |
String |
getString(String resourceKey,
Object... objects) |
TaskManager |
getTaskManager() |
TaskService |
getTaskService() |
WebApplicationConfiguration |
getWebApplicationConfiguration() |
WorkflowManager |
getWorkflowManager() |
WorkflowService |
getWorkflowService() |
void |
hideMainPopup(org.apache.wicket.ajax.AjaxRequestTarget target) |
com.evolveum.midpoint.xml.ns._public.common.common_3.AdminGuiConfigurationType |
loadAdminGuiConfiguration() |
protected PrismObject<com.evolveum.midpoint.xml.ns._public.common.common_3.UserType> |
loadUserSelf(PageBase page) |
protected void |
onBeforeRender() |
protected void |
onConfigure() |
Breadcrumb |
redirectBack() |
void |
redirectBackToBreadcrumb(Breadcrumb breadcrumb) |
org.apache.wicket.RestartResponseException |
redirectBackViaRestartResponseException() |
void |
renderHead(org.apache.wicket.markup.head.IHeaderResponse response) |
protected <T> T |
runPrivileged(Producer<T> producer) |
void |
setMainPopupTitle(org.apache.wicket.model.IModel<String> title) |
protected void |
setTimeZone(PageBase page) |
void |
showMainPopup(Popupable popupable,
org.apache.wicket.ajax.AjaxRequestTarget target) |
OpResult |
showResult(OperationResult result) |
OpResult |
showResult(OperationResult result,
boolean showSuccess) |
OpResult |
showResult(OperationResult result,
String errorMessageKey) |
OpResult |
showResult(OperationResult result,
String errorMessageKey,
boolean showSuccess) |
void |
updateBreadcrumbParameters(String key,
Object value) |
protected <P> void |
validateObject(String xmlObject,
Holder<P> objectHolder,
boolean validateSchema,
OperationResult result) |
configureResponse, dirty, getMarkupType, homePageLink, onAfterRender, onRender, renderXmlDecl, reportMissingHead, setHeaders
componentChanged, componentRendered, detachModels, dirty, endComponentRender, getAutoIndex, getId, getPageClass, getPageId, getPageParameters, getPageReference, getRenderCount, getSizeInBytes, getStatelessHint, hierarchyAsString, internalOnModelChanged, internalPrepareForRender, isBookmarkable, isErrorPage, isPageStateless, onDetach, onInitialize, renderPage, setFreezePageId, setNumericId, setStatelessHint, setWasCreatedBookmarkable, startComponentRender, toString, wasCreatedBookmarkable, wasRendered
add, addDequeuedComponent, addOrReplace, autoAdd, canDequeueTag, contains, dequeue, dequeue, dequeuePreamble, findComponentToDequeue, get, get, getAssociatedMarkup, getAssociatedMarkupStream, getMarkup, getRegionMarkup, internalAdd, internalInitialize, iterator, iterator, newDequeueContext, onAfterRenderChildren, onComponentTagBody, queue, remove, remove, removeAll, renderAll, renderAssociatedMarkup, renderNext, replace, setDefaultModel, size, swap, toString, visitChildren, visitChildren, visitChildren, visitChildren
add, addStateChange, afterRender, beforeRender, canCallListenerInterface, canCallListenerInterfaceAfterExpiry, checkComponentTag, checkComponentTagAttribute, checkHierarchyChange, clearOriginalDestination, configure, continueToOriginalDestination, debug, detach, detachModel, determineVisibility, error, exceptionMessage, fatal, findMarkupStream, findPage, findParent, findParentWithAssociatedMarkup, getAjaxRegionMarkupId, getApplication, getBehaviorById, getBehaviorId, getBehaviors, getBehaviors, getClassRelativePath, getConverter, getDefaultModel, getDefaultModelObject, getDefaultModelObjectAsString, getDefaultModelObjectAsString, getEscapeModelStrings, getFeedbackMessages, getFlag, getInnermostModel, getInnermostModel, getLocale, getLocalizer, getMarkup, getMarkupAttributes, getMarkupId, getMarkupId, getMarkupIdFromMarkup, getMarkupIdImpl, getMarkupSourcingStrategy, getMetaData, getModelComparator, getOutputMarkupId, getOutputMarkupPlaceholderTag, getPage, getPageRelativePath, getParent, getPath, getRenderBodyOnly, getRequest, getRequestCycle, getRequestFlag, getResponse, getSession, getString, getString, getString, getStyle, getVariation, hasBeenRendered, hasErrorMessage, hasFeedbackMessage, info, initModel, internalRenderComponent, internalRenderHead, isActionAuthorized, isAuto, isBehaviorAccepted, isEnableAllowed, isEnabled, isEnabledInHierarchy, isIgnoreAttributeModifier, isRenderAllowed, isRendering, isStateless, isVersioned, isVisibilityAllowed, isVisible, isVisibleInHierarchy, markRendering, modelChanged, modelChanging, newMarkupSourcingStrategy, onComponentTag, onEvent, onModelChanged, onModelChanging, onReAdd, onRemove, prepareForRender, redirectToInterceptPage, remove, remove, render, renderComponentTag, rendered, renderHead, renderPlaceholderTag, replaceComponentTagBody, replaceWith, sameInnermostModel, sameInnermostModel, send, setAuto, setDefaultModelObject, setEnabled, setEscapeModelStrings, setFlag, setIgnoreAttributeModifier, setMarkup, setMarkupId, setMarkupIdImpl, setMetaData, setOutputMarkupId, setOutputMarkupPlaceholderTag, setParent, setRenderBodyOnly, setRequestFlag, setResponsePage, setResponsePage, setResponsePage, setVersioned, setVisibilityAllowed, setVisible, success, urlFor, urlFor, urlFor, urlFor, urlFor, visitParents, visitParents, warn, wrap
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
public static final String ID_FEEDBACK_CONTAINER
public PageBase(org.apache.wicket.request.mapper.parameter.PageParameters parameters)
public PageBase()
protected void onConfigure()
onConfigure
in class org.apache.wicket.Component
protected void createBreadcrumb()
protected void createInstanceBreadcrumb()
public MidPointApplication getMidpointApplication()
public WebApplicationConfiguration getWebApplicationConfiguration()
public PrismContext getPrismContext()
public ExpressionFactory getExpressionFactory()
public MatchingRuleRegistry getMatchingRuleRegistry()
public TaskManager getTaskManager()
public WorkflowService getWorkflowService()
public WorkflowManager getWorkflowManager()
public ResourceValidator getResourceValidator()
public ReportManager getReportManager()
public AccessCertificationService getCertificationService()
public ModelService getModelService()
getModelService
in interface ModelServiceLocator
public ScriptingService getScriptingService()
public TaskService getTaskService()
public SecurityEnforcer getSecurityEnforcer()
public ModelInteractionService getModelInteractionService()
getModelInteractionService
in interface ModelServiceLocator
protected ModelDiagnosticService getModelDiagnosticService()
public MidpointFormValidatorRegistry getFormValidatorRegistry()
public MidPointPrincipal getPrincipal()
public static org.apache.wicket.model.StringResourceModel createStringResourceStatic(org.apache.wicket.Component component, Enum e)
public Task createSimpleTask(String operation, PrismObject<com.evolveum.midpoint.xml.ns._public.common.common_3.UserType> owner)
public MidpointConfiguration getMidpointConfiguration()
public void renderHead(org.apache.wicket.markup.head.IHeaderResponse response)
renderHead
in interface org.apache.wicket.markup.html.IHeaderContributor
renderHead
in class org.apache.wicket.Component
protected void onBeforeRender()
onBeforeRender
in class org.apache.wicket.Page
public MainPopupDialog getMainPopup()
public String getMainPopupBodyId()
public void setMainPopupTitle(org.apache.wicket.model.IModel<String> title)
public void showMainPopup(Popupable popupable, org.apache.wicket.ajax.AjaxRequestTarget target)
public void hideMainPopup(org.apache.wicket.ajax.AjaxRequestTarget target)
protected void clearLessJsCache(org.apache.wicket.ajax.AjaxRequestTarget target)
public org.apache.wicket.markup.html.WebMarkupContainer getFeedbackPanel()
public SessionStorage getSessionStorage()
protected org.apache.wicket.model.IModel<String> createPageTitleModel()
public org.apache.wicket.model.IModel<String> getPageTitleModel()
public org.apache.wicket.model.StringResourceModel createStringResource(String resourceKey, Object... objects)
public org.apache.wicket.model.StringResourceModel createStringResource(Enum e)
@NotNull public static org.apache.wicket.model.StringResourceModel createStringResourceStatic(org.apache.wicket.Component component, String resourceKey, Object... objects)
public OpResult showResult(OperationResult result, String errorMessageKey)
public OpResult showResult(OperationResult result, boolean showSuccess)
public OpResult showResult(OperationResult result)
public OpResult showResult(OperationResult result, String errorMessageKey, boolean showSuccess)
@Deprecated public String getDescribe()
protected org.apache.wicket.extensions.ajax.markup.html.modal.ModalWindow createModalWindow(String id, org.apache.wicket.model.IModel<String> title, int width, int height)
public org.apache.wicket.RestartResponseException getRestartResponseException(Class<? extends org.apache.wicket.Page> defaultBackPageClass)
protected <P> void validateObject(String xmlObject, Holder<P> objectHolder, boolean validateSchema, OperationResult result)
public long getItemsPerPage(UserProfileStorage.TableId tableId)
protected List<SideBarMenuItem> createMenuItems()
protected PrismObject<com.evolveum.midpoint.xml.ns._public.common.common_3.UserType> loadUserSelf(PageBase page)
public com.evolveum.midpoint.xml.ns._public.common.common_3.AdminGuiConfigurationType loadAdminGuiConfiguration()
public Breadcrumb redirectBack()
public org.apache.wicket.RestartResponseException redirectBackViaRestartResponseException()
public void redirectBackToBreadcrumb(Breadcrumb breadcrumb)
protected void setTimeZone(PageBase page)
protected <T> T runPrivileged(Producer<T> producer)
Copyright © 2016 evolveum. All rights reserved.